What happens when you fuck up the environment?

A few years back, artist Brandon Ballengee was dedicated to exploring the wetlands in America. He would find malformed amphibians and bring their decline to our attention through beautiful photographs....but the beauty is just so distracting.

A whole new world

When you go to see an exhibit of Thomas Hirschhorn's work, you are entering an entirely re-constructed space. In fact, it almost feels like you are stepping into his brain and it's almost difficult to navigate. He lends meaning to the term, a new way of seeing.
